This power is denied to the national government by the constitution?

The powers denied the national government according to the U. S. Constitution are as follows:May not violate the Bill of RightsMay not impose export taxes among statesMay not use money from the Treasury without the passage and approval of an appropriations billMay not change state boundariesIn addition, neither the national government nor the state governments may do the following.Grant titles of nobilityPermit slavery (13th Amendment)Deny citizens the right to vote due to race, color, or previous servitude (15th Amendment)Deny citizens the right to vote because of gender (19th Amendment)
